当前位置:首页 > 行业动态 > 正文

如何在家庭环境中成功搭建一个服务器?

搭建家庭服务器可以让您在本地网络内实现文件共享、媒体流服务、个人网站托管等功能。您需要选择适合的硬件,安装操作系统如Linux或Windows Server,配置网络设置,并确保系统安全。

搭建家庭服务器的步骤

如何在家庭环境中成功搭建一个服务器?  第1张

确定需求与规划

在搭建家庭服务器之前,首先需要明确你希望通过服务器实现哪些功能,常见的家庭服务器用途包括文件存储、媒体流服务、个人网站托管、家庭监控系统等,确定好需求后,进行相应的硬件和软件规划。

选择硬件

根据需求选择合适的硬件,对于一般的家庭服务器,至少需要以下组件:

处理器:多核心处理器能更好地处理多任务。

内存:至少8gb,推荐16gb或更高以支持更多并发操作。

硬盘:建议使用大容量硬盘或多个硬盘组成的raid阵列,确保数据安全。

网络:千兆以太网或更快的网络连接以保证数据传输速度。

电源:足够稳定的电源供应,有条件的话可以考虑不间断电源(ups)。

安装操作系统

选择一个适合服务器的操作系统,如ubuntu server、freenas或windows server等,按照操作系统的安装指南完成系统安装。

配置网络

设置固定的ip地址,开启ssh远程管理(对于linux系统),配置防火墙规则以确保网络安全。

安装必要的服务软件

根据你的需求安装相应的服务软件,

文件存储:安装并配置samba(linux)或设置网络共享(windows)。

媒体流服务:安装plex media server或emby。

网站托管:安装lamp/lemp堆栈,配置web服务器如apache或nginx。

家庭监控:安装surveillance software,如zoneminder。

数据备份与恢复策略

定期备份服务器上的重要数据,并制定数据恢复计划以应对可能的硬件故障。

维护与升级

定期检查系统更新和软件升级,确保服务器的安全性和稳定性,监控系统性能,必要时进行硬件升级。

相关问题与解答

q1: 家庭服务器是否需要24小时运行?

a1: 是的,如果你希望随时访问服务器上的资源,或者运行需要持续在线的服务(如文件共享、媒体流服务等),那么服务器需要24小时运行,确保你的硬件能够承受持续运行的负荷,并且做好适当的散热措施。

q2: 如何确保家庭服务器的数据安全?

a2: 确保数据安全可以采取以下措施:

使用raid:通过raid 1, raid 5或raid 10等磁盘阵列技术提供数据冗余。

定期备份:将重要数据定期备份到外部硬盘或云存储服务。

安全设置:为服务器设置强密码,关闭不必要的端口,安装和更新防干扰软件及防火墙。

物理安全:确保服务器放置在安全的位置,防止未经授权的物理访问。

0